Accessory Brush
The tool can be used
Using the Turbo Brush.
in two ways:
Place the brush on the surface to be cleaned and then switch
As a dusting brush
the cleaner on. Keep your feet well behind the brush when
for furniture and
vacuuming. After cleaning, switch off before lifting the brush
small objects.
off, removing it from the extension tube and replacing it in the
As an upholstery tool
cradle.
for soft furniture. It is
an excellent tool for
removing unwanted
pet hair.
Do not use it on
delicate fabrics that
may snag or on
polished wooden
surfaces which may
scratch.
General Do's and Don'ts
Never attach or remove accessories when the vacuum
cleaner is switched on.
Do NOT
pull the vacuum cleaner around the room by the hose
as it could tip over and cause damage.
Do NOT
over extend the hose. Trying to reach beyond the
hose length could cause the vacuum to tip over.
Do NOT
pull or carry the cleaner by the cord, close a door on
the cord, or pull the cord around sharp edges or corners.
Use the carry handle when lifting or moving the cleaner
between different locations.
